Study: Space no gravity negatively impact sperm navigation, affecting childbirth

  • Adelaide University research reveals sperm's navigational abilities are negatively impacted by lack of gravity.
  • A 3D clinostat machine simulated zero gravity, showing reduced sperm navigation success in microgravity.
  • Progesterone helped human sperm overcome navigation issues in microgravity, suggesting a potential solution.
  • Exposure to microgravity reduced mouse egg fertilization rates by 30% and caused developmental delays.
  • The study highlights the complexity of reproductive success in space and the need for further research.
  • Future research will explore effects of varying gravitational environments (Moon, Mars) on reproduction.
  • Healthy embryos formed despite microgravity, offering hope for future space reproduction.
